Description

The BD™ Long Length Spinal Needle with Quincke Bevel, 20 G x 6 in. (152.4 mm), is a sterile, single-use spinal needle designed for lumbar puncture and intrathecal procedures. It features a Quincke (cutting) bevel for clean dural puncture and a long 6-inch shaft to facilitate access in patients where additional length is required, such as those with obesity or deep anatomical landmarks. The needle is supplied with a matching stylet and a translucent polypropylene hub that allows visualisation of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) to help confirm dural puncture and proper needle placement. The device is PVC- and DEHP-free, latex-free and is packaged as a disposable, single-use medical device.

Indications

  • Diagnostic lumbar puncture for collection of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F).
  • Administration of intrathecal (spinal) anaesthesia in surgical and obstetric procedures, where a 20 G Quincke needle is clinically appropriate.
  • Intrathecal administration of medications such as chemotherapeutic agents or antibiotics, as per institutional protocols and prescribing information.
  • Other clinician-determined spinal or neuraxial procedures that require a long-length 20 G Quincke spinal needle.

Composition

  • Needle cannula: Medical-grade stainless steel, 20 G (approx. 0.90 mm outer diameter) with Quincke (cutting) tip design.
  • Needle hub: Translucent polypropylene hub to allow visual confirmation of CSF flashback and facilitate bevel orientation.
  • Stylet: Stainless steel stylet with a key/slot arrangement to align with cannula hub and maintain tip geometry.
  • Protective cap: Rigid protective sheath/cap covering the needle to maintain sterility prior to use.
  • Materials status: Latex-free; natural rubber latex is not part of the material formulation.
  • Plasticisers: PVC-free and DEHP-free based on manufacturer specification for the product range.

Formulation

  • Gauge: 20 G spinal needle.
  • Length: 6 in. (152.4 mm) long length configuration.
  • Tip type: Quincke bevel (cutting bevel) spinal needle.
  • Configuration: Needle with matching stylet, standard Luer hub connection to manometers or syringes.
  • Use: Disposable, single-use only; supplied sterile.
  • Hub material: Polypropylene hub designed for secure connection and clear CSF visualisation.
  • Wall type: Regular wall spinal needle design.
  • Product type: Long type spinal needle (BD long length Quincke).
  • Catalogue/sku number: 405211 (20 G x 6 in.).

Usage

  • Verify that the package is intact and the product is within its expiry date. Do not use if the sterile package is damaged or opened.
  • Perform hand hygiene and don appropriate personal protective equipment according to institutional and procedural guidelines.
  • Position the patient appropriately for lumbar puncture or spinal anaesthesia (e.g., lateral decubitus or sitting, with spine flexed) following local protocols.
  • Identify the appropriate intervertebral space and mark the insertion site using anatomical landmarks.
  • Prepare the skin with an appropriate antiseptic solution and allow it to dry completely. Drape the area using sterile technique.
  • Open the sterile package and connect the spinal needle stylet assembly to any required introducer or syringe setup under aseptic conditions.
  • Insert the needle with stylet in place through the anaesthetised skin, advancing slowly in the midline (or paramedian) toward the subarachnoid space, maintaining bevel orientation as desired.
  • Periodically advance and carefully check for loss of resistance or changes in feel; once the ligamentum flavum is traversed and the subarachnoid space is entered, gently remove the stylet to check for CSF flow through the translucent hub.
  • If CSF is observed, attach the appropriate syringe or manometer and proceed with CSF collection or intrathecal drug administration according to clinical indication and local policy.
  • If bone is contacted, withdraw slightly and redirect the needle as appropriate, avoiding excessive bending or force that could damage the needle.
  • After completion of the procedure, remove the needle and apply a small sterile dressing to the puncture site.
  • Dispose of the used needle immediately in an approved sharps container. Do not recap or reuse the needle.
  • Monitor the patient post-procedure for complications such as post-dural puncture headache, neurological changes, bleeding or signs of infection.

Contraindications

  • Do not use in patients with known hypersensitivity to stainless steel or other materials contained in the device when clinically relevant.
  • Contraindicated at sites with local infection, severe skin disease or sepsis at the intended puncture area.
  • Generally contraindicated in patients with untreated coagulopathy, thrombocytopenia or those on anticoagulant therapy where spinal/neuraxial procedures are not recommended according to current guidelines.
  • Avoid use in patients with raised intracranial pressure or mass lesions where lumbar puncture/spinal anaesthesia may increase the risk of brain herniation.
  • Do not use if the sterile package is damaged, opened or past the labelled expiry date.
  • Single-use only; do not reuse, resterilise or reprocess the needle.

Adverse Effects

  • Local pain or discomfort at the puncture site during or after the procedure.
  • Post–dural puncture headache (PDPH) following spinal puncture with a cutting (Quincke) needle.
  • Bleeding or haematoma at the puncture site or in the epidural/spinal space, particularly in patients with coagulation abnormalities.
  • Infection, including local site infection or, rarely, meningitis or epidural abscess if aseptic technique is not strictly followed.
  • Transient or persistent neurological symptoms, paraesthesia or nerve root irritation due to needle contact with neural structures.
  • Hypotension, bradycardia or high/total spinal block related to the intrathecal anaesthetic rather than the needle itself.
  • Very rare risk of needle breakage or retained fragment if excessive bending or force is applied.
  • Allergic or hypersensitivity reactions to medications administered via the needle (not to the device itself) in susceptible individuals.
